October 15, 2020 Of the six or more different species of early humans, all belonging to the genus Homo, only we Homo sapiens have managed to survive. Now, a study reported in the journal One Earth on October 15 combining climate modeling and the fossil record in search of clues to what led to all those earlier extinctions of our ancient ancestors suggests that climate changethe inability to adapt to either warming or cooling temperatureslikely played a major role in sealing their fate.
